Abstract

Un método para hacer un contenedor de vidrio con un portador de datos gráfico legible ópticamente. El contenedor de vidrio es expuesto a radiación electromagnética para producir decoloración dentro del vidrio del contenedor, y después energía de rayo enfocado es dirigida al contenedor de vidrio en un patrón que corresponde al portador de datos gráfico deseado para calentar el vidrio y remover selectivamente la decoloración en el patrón que corresponde al portador de datos gráfico deseado.
